Donald Trump Taps Pam Bondi For Major White House AI Role Amid Her Thyroid Cancer Battle
Former Attorney General Pam Bondi was diagnosed with thyroid cancer recently. This shocking health update came to light just weeks after she left her position at the Department of Justice. According to a new report by Axios, Bondi underwent medical treatment and is successfully recovering.
The news of her illness emerged at the time when President Trump appointed her to White House advisory committee. Its panel focuses deeply on artificial intelligence policy. While Bondi has been quietly fighting the disease, she is taking on the major tech role head-on. On social media, her friends and colleagues shared uplifting messages.
Katie Miller, the wife of White House Deputy Chief of Staff Stephen Miller, wrote on social media that Pam has been "quietly kicking cancer's a-- the last few weeks."

What is the New AI Policy Role About?
Bondi will now join the Presidential Council of Advisors on Science and Technology (PCAST). Her job is to help the government coordinate directly with the massive tech giants of Silicon Valley. The panel is packed with famous tech billionaires and executives. Some of the major leaders on the committee include Meta CEO Mark Zuckerberg, Nvidia head Jensen Huang, and Oracle co-founder Larry Ellison.
Vice President JD Vance expressed his excitement about Bondi's new role and said, "Pam has been an enormously valuable asset to the president's team, and I'm thrilled for her and for all of us that she's going to remain involved in confronting some of the most important issues the administration faces.”
Trump Fired Pam Bondi From Attorney General Position
Bondi's new appointment comes less than two months after Trump fired her from the U.S. Attorney General position. Her 14-month tenure ended after there was a growing frustration in the White House over her handling of the sensitive Jeffrey Epstein files.
Trump, however, announced her departure on Truth Social and talked about her move to the private sector. He wrote, “Pam Bondi is a Great American Patriot and a loyal friend, who faithfully served as my Attorney General over the past year. Pam did a tremendous job overseeing a massive crackdown in Crime across our Country, with Murders plummeting to their lowest level since 1900.We love Pam, and she will be transitioning to a much-needed and important new job in the private sector, to be announced at a date in the near future.”
Bondi, too, shared a statement at the time of her firing. Talking about her next professional steps, Bondi said that she was "thrilled about moving to an important private sector role.”
